The Role
A Vision Engineer is responsible for designing, programming, and optimizing automated machine vision inspection systems using tools such as Cognex, Keyence, Datalogic, SICK, and other leading platforms. This role involves developing inspection routines, integrating vision solutions with automation equipment, troubleshooting system issues, and collaborating with cross-functional teams to ensure reliable and accurate quality inspection. The Vision Specialist continuously expands their expertise across multiple vision system brands and technologies, supporting production teams, maintaining documentation, and training end-users to ensure robust, high-performance vision applications in manufacturing environments.
Key Responsibilities
- Vision System Programming and Configuration
- Develop, configure, and optimize automated machine vision inspection routines using native software tools (e.g., Cognex VisionPro/Designer, Keyence CV Series, Sick Inspector, Datalogic IMPACT, etc.).
- Set up inspection tasks such as pattern recognition, defect detection, barcode/QR reading, presence/absence checks, and gauging/measuring.
- System Integration and Commissioning
- Integrate vision systems into production lines (including camera, lighting, lens selection, and triggering).
- Connect vision systems to PLCs, robots, HMIs, and manufacturing execution systems (MES) using industrial protocols (Ethernet/IP, Profinet, etc.).
- Commission, test, and validate vision systems on site.
- Troubleshooting and Optimization
- Diagnose and resolve vision system issues (from hardware installation to software logic or image quality).
- Analyze inspection performance and optimize parameters for maximum accuracy and repeatability.
- Support and Maintenance
- Provide technical support for vision system end users, production teams, and technicians.
- Perform regular system calibrations and updates.
- Documentation and Standards
- Create and maintain detailed documentation including programs, setup parameters, camera configurations, and validation results.
- Develop standard operating procedures (SOPs) and user guides for vision systems.
- Project Collaboration
- Work with engineering, automation, IT, and production teams to define vision inspection requirements.
- Support project planning (timelines, resource needs) for vision-related components of automation projects.
- Continuous Learning & Cross-Platform Mastery
- Stay abreast of new developments in machine vision technology and tools.
- Demonstrate ability and willingness to learn, master, and cross-train on new vision system platforms as required.
- Data Analysis and Reporting
- Analyze inspection results and trends; provide feedback for process improvement.
- Develop routines for result data logging, traceability, and report generation.
- Safety and Compliance
- Ensure all installed vision systems comply with relevant safety and quality standards.
- Training
- Train plant staff and operators on basic system use, diagnostics, and minor adjustments.
